- The distance between Sioux City, Ia, Usa and Zaranj, Afghanistan is approximately 11,555 km or 7,181 mi.
- To reach Sioux City, Ia in this distance one would set out from Zaranj bearing 343.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sioux City, Ia bearing 199.1° or SSW .
- Sioux City,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Zaranj has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Sioux City, Ia is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Zaranj is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ual average temperature is 12.2 °C (22°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.7 °C (6.7°F) more in Sioux City, Ia.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 605.3 mm (23.8 in) more which is equivalent to 605.3 l/m² (14.86 US gal/ft²) or 6,053,000 l/ha (647,106 US gal/ac) more. About 12 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.4° lower in Sioux City, Ia than in Zaranj.
